Michał Staniszewski


Michał Tomasz Staniszewski is a Polish slalom canoeist who competed at the international level from 1990 to 2000. Competing in three Summer Olympics, he won a silver in the C2 event in Sydney in 2000.
Staniszewski also won two medals in the C2 event at the ICF Canoe Slalom World Championships with a gold in 1995 and a silver in 1999. He also has three medals from the European Championships.
His partner in the C2 boat throughout the whole of his active career was Krzysztof Kołomański.
